The Office of Project Development provides multiple services to ensure South Dakota highways are well maintained for the traveling public’s use. Such services include the planning efforts involved with metropolitan planning organizations, highway/street classifications along with associated mapping (interactive maps), bicycle/pedestrian/scenic byways and highway safety issues; collecting, maintaining and analyzing pavement and roadway data for the state highway system; producing our Statewide Transportation Improvement Program (STIP); scheduling, monitoring & coordinating projects as they develop from their conception to the time they are ready for bid letting; preparing agreements with external entities including cities, counties, railroad companies, etc.; estimating, bid letting and awarding contracts; and obtaining environmental clearances for transportation projects including 4(f) assessments; wetland findings; archaeological (SHPO) approval; air, water & noise impacts and the public hearing/meeting process.

Multi-year project scheduling is accomplished by using tools provided by Primavera. All projects involving multiple work centers are scheduled, with a project letting date set for all projects in the approved 5 year STIP. The projects scheduled in the next 12 months are published at our bid letting web page.

As part of the office’s bid letting functions, a Stewardship Agreement with the Federal Highway Administration (FHWA) is in place that defines program policies and project development procedures which are used to administer the Federal-aid Highway Program in SDDOT.
